Scleral Plug for a Leaking Sclerostomy

Show Description +

Ariana Levin, MD, describes a technique to stop a scleral leak after incisional surgery. This was after a scleral tunnel wound for a secondary IOL that had undergone several previous revisions. The technique can be applied to leaking wounds post trabeculectomy or tube shunt surgery.
